What are the ingredients in Hershey’s chocolate?
Ingredients: Milk chocolate (sugar, milk, chocolate, cocoa butter, lactose, milk fat, soy lecithin, PGPR, emulsifier, vanillin, artificial flavor).
Why does Hershey’s taste like vomit?
The presence of something called butyric acid (which is also in puke) is to blame. This, the Daily Mail article (among others) alleges, is due to the presence of butyric acid in Hershey’s chocolate. Butyric acid is also found in rancid butter, parmesan cheese and, sorry, vomit.
Why is Hershey’s chocolate so bad?
Hershey’s chocolate reportedly contains butyric acid, which can also be found in parmesan cheese, sour yogurt and, yes, vomit. The chemical in return gives the chocolate a distinct tanginess rarely encountered in any other brand of chocolate.

Why is Cadbury banned in America?
The ban effectively is this: Because Hershey’s has permission to manufacture and package its own version of Cadbury candies, albeit with a different recipe, the U.S. candy company did not want British importers to compete with their American-born-and-bred renditions of the British classics.
Why is Hersheys sour?
The main reason that Hershey’s has a unique taste is because of the milk that the American manufacturer uses. Nowadays, the company have ditched the sour milk in favour of butyric acid, which gives the bars a similar taste.
Why are Hershey Kisses called Kisses?
While the chocolates were originally just plain old milk chocolate in silver wrapping, they have evolved a ton over time. Well, Hershey’s apparently got the name “Kisses,” because of the sound and the motion that the machine made when it deposited the chocolate onto the conveyer belt.

Is Hershey chocolate unhealthy?
A standard 43 g bar of Hershey’s milk chocolate contains 13 g of fat, 24 g of sugar and 210 calories. Eating this product in high quantities could lead to weight gain, and being overweight can increase the risk of numerous health problems, including hypertension, diabetes and heart disease.

Is Hershey’s made with sour milk?
Hershey’s is thought to be made with milk that has been put through a process called controlled lipolysis. In 2015 Hershey’s revamped the recipe for their chocolate bars, but they still include PGPR as an ingredient. Hershey’s has never commented on the presence of butyric acid or any “tangy” flavors in their products.
